Corewell Health is a not-for-profit health system that provides health care and coverage with an exceptional team of 60,000+ dedicated people – including more than 12,000 physicians and advanced practice providers and more than 16,000 nurses providing care and services in 21 hospitals, 300+ outpatient locations and several post-acute facilities – and Priority Health, a provider-sponsored health plan serving more than 1.3 million members. Through experience and collaboration, we are reimagining a better, more equitable model of health and wellness. Corewell Health generates $16 billion in annual net revenues and is the largest private employer in Michigan.
